Our Cement Brick Making Machine uses a welded steel frame that absorbs vibration without twisting, so mold alignment stays precise over years of use. The hydraulic circuit delivers smooth, repeatable pressing force up to 25 MPa, and the synchronized vibration table condenses the concrete mix into dense, high-strength units. A PLC touchscreen gives the operator full command over cycle time, vibration frequency, and pressure settings, making recipe changes fast and error-free. The machine accepts standard molds for solid blocks, hollow blocks, perforated bricks, and paving stones, and the mold change can be completed in under 20 minutes without special tools. An automatic feeding hopper doses the exact amount of material for each cycle, while the ejection belt transfers finished bricks to the curing area, cutting manual handling by more than half. The unit is compatible with mix designs that include cement, sand, crushed stone, fly ash, and slag, allowing producers to lower raw material costs without sacrificing product quality.

Technical Specifications
| Parameter | Specification |
|---|---|
| Nominal production capacity | 3,840 – 11,520 bricks per 8-hour shift |
| Molding cycle | 15 – 20 seconds |
| Hydraulic system pressure | 21 MPa (upgradeable to 25 MPa) |
| Vibration motor power | 2 × 5.5 kW |
| Main motor power | 7.5 kW |
| Machine dimensions (L×W×H) | 2,800 × 1,850 × 2,900 mm |
| Total weight | 4,500 kg |
| Maximum brick height | 300 mm |
| Control system | PLC with 7-inch HMI (Siemens/Delta) |
| Pallet size | 850 × 680 mm (wooden or steel) |
| Noise level at 1 metre | ≤ 82 dB(A) |
| Installed electrical load | 18.5 kW, 380 V / 50 Hz (customizable) |
Mold Configurations and Brick Types
| Brick Type | Dimensions (mm) | Pieces per Pallet |
|---|---|---|
| Solid brick | 240 × 115 × 53 | 24 |
| Hollow block | 390 × 190 × 190 | 6 |
| Perforated brick | 240 × 115 × 90 | 16 |
| Standard paver | 200 × 100 × 60 | 18 |
| Interlocking paver (zigzag) | 220 × 110 × 80 | 14 |
| Curve edging stone | 300 × 150 × 100 | 8 |
All molds are manufactured from case-hardened steel with wear inserts at high-stress points, ensuring consistent brick dimensions for at least 500,000 cycles before a rebuild. A basic set of one mold and one pallet is included with every machine. Additional mold types, pallet feeders, mixers, and belt conveyors can be configured to build a fully integrated production line. The hydraulic system uses a double-gear pump arrangement that balances speed and pressure, and the oil cooling circuit is sized for ambient temperatures up to 45 °C without external chillers. Standard vibration isolation dampers under the main frame reduce transmitted floor loads and extend the life of adjacent equipment. For locations with unstable power supply, an optional voltage stabilizer module can be integrated directly into the main control cabinet.
